R中95%置信区间的箱线图

时间:2016-11-02 21:24:49

标签: r graphics boxplot confidence-interval

我正在尝试在R中生成显示平均值的95%置信区间的箱图,但我找不到任何显示此统计信息的方法。我通常使用ggplot2在R中进行数据可视化,但如果需要,我可以使用另一个包。有没有人对如何做到这一点有任何建议?感谢。

1 个答案:

答案 0 :(得分:1)

这是一个ideia,正常dist:

set.seed(123)
a = cumsum(rnorm(100))
n=length(a)
mm=mean(a)
dd=sd(a)
error <- qnorm(0.975)*dd/sqrt(n)

inf <- mm-error
sup <- mm+error

boxplot(a,col=3)
lines(c(0.75,1.25),c(inf,inf),col=4)
lines(c(0.75,1.25),c(mm,mm),col=2,lwd=2)
lines(c(0.75,1.25),c(sup,sup),col=4)
legend("topleft", c("95% CI", "Mean"), lty=1,col = c(4, 2),bty ="n")

enter image description here